神经源性括约肌功能障碍:是否需要人工尿道括约肌?

Neurological sphincter deficiency: is there a place for artificial urinary sphincter?

Abstract

PURPOSE

Neurogenic stress urinary incontinence (N-SUI) is a condition with serious impact on the quality of life. There are several treatment modalities of which the artificial urinary sphincter (AUS) stands out as the most suitable technique for addressing sphincter insufficiency. In this article, the purpose is to describe practical considerations, outcomes, and complications of the artificial urinary sphincter in neurological sphincter deficiency in both males and females.

METHODS

A narrative review of the current literature.

RESULTS

The outcomes of AUS are reasonably good in patients with NLUTD, the surgical technique is discussed as well as the limitations and special considerations in this complex and heterogeneous patient population.

CONCLUSION

The available evidence suggests that its efficacy and functional durability may be lower in patients with neurogenic lower urinary tract dysfunction (NLUTD) compared to those without neurological deficits. However, studies have shown that AUS can still provide effective and safe continence outcomes in both male and female patients, with long-term device survival rates ranging from several years to over a decade.

摘要

目的

神经源性压力性尿失禁(N-SUI)是一种严重影响生活质量的疾病。有多种治疗方法,其中人工尿道括约肌(AUS)是治疗括约肌功能不全的最适宜技术。本文旨在描述男性和女性神经源性括约肌缺陷中人工尿道括约肌的实际考虑因素、结果和并发症。

方法

对当前文献进行叙述性综述。

结果

AUS 在 NLUTD 患者中的结果相当好,讨论了手术技术以及在这个复杂和异质的患者群体中的局限性和特殊考虑因素。

结论

现有证据表明,与无神经功能缺损的患者相比,神经源性下尿路功能障碍(NLUTD)患者的疗效和功能耐久性可能较低。然而,研究表明,AUS 仍然可以为男性和女性患者提供有效的、安全的控尿效果,长期设备生存率从数年到十年以上不等。
